All Manuals > LispWorks® User Guide and Reference Manual > 45 The SQL Package

ora-lob-file-is-open Function

Summary

The predicate for whether a LOB file is open.

Package

sql

Signature

ora-lob-file-is-open lob-locator &key errorp => result

Arguments
lob-locator
A LOB locator.
errorp
A generalized boolean.
Values
result
A boolean.
Description

The function ora-lob-file-is-open returns t if the file associated with lob-locator is open. This function is applicable only to file LOBs (CFILE or BFILE).

If an error occurs and errorp is true, an error is signaled. If errorp is false, the function returns an object of type sql-database-error. The default value of errorp is nil.

Notes
  1. This is a direct call to OCILobFileIsOpen.
  2. ora-lob-file-is-open is available only when the "oracle" module is loaded. See the section 23.11 Oracle LOB interface for more information.

LispWorks® User Guide and Reference Manual - 01 Dec 2021 19:30:56